I bought a used PM9 from a fellow member of my local gun range yesterday. It was nice to get to test fire it before I bought it. I put 125 rounds through it without incident. I also used the slingshot method to chamber the first round about half the time. I didn't have a problem. It had a CT laserguard on it, which I'm not a fan of. Especially since it has a set of tru dot night sights already on it. So the laserguard is in the classifieds. When I got home, I tore it down and cleaned it. While I had it apart, I also polished up the barrel a little bit. This gun came with a cheap uncle Mikes holster that kept coming out of my pocket with the gun. The problem was that it's just a little too deep for the PM9. So I started looking around for something to act as a spacer in the bottom of the holster, to see if that was really the problem. So I put 1 AA battery wrapped in tape, in the bottom of the holster. This will have to work until I decide what pocket holster to buy, or maybe I'll order a sheet of kydex and try making my own. I have a WC IWB holster on the way that I found in the classifieds.
This is a very pleasant small gun to shoot, especially compared to my friends DB9. Very manageable recoil, great trigger, and full size sights.
